Details

The Remora Sensor Suite, developed by LIVESENS Inc., is a modular system designed to collect real-time environmental and movement data from vehicles. The current prototype enclosure needs a redesign to ensure it meets the demands of outdoor deployment. The primary challenge is to create an enclosure that is durable, waterproof, and capable of withstanding various environmental conditions such as rain, dust, vibration, and temperature fluctuations. Additionally, the enclosure must be designed for easy and secure attachment to a variety of vehicle types, including options like rooftop bars, suction mounts, or permanent brackets. The design should also minimize aerodynamic drag and added vehicle height while allowing easy access for maintenance tasks such as camera cleaning and SD card swapping. The project aims to balance robustness, manufacturability, and ease of maintenance, ultimately bringing the updated design from concept to prototyping.

Deliverables

The project deliverables include a detailed design of a waterproof (IP65 compliant or better) sensor suite enclosure that ensures protection against environmental factors. A stable, low-profile mounting system for vehicles will be developed, ensuring easy installation and removal. The design will also include features that minimize aerodynamic drag and allow easy access for maintenance. A prototype of the enclosure will be created, demonstrating the feasibility of the design and its compatibility with various vehicle types.
